Transaction fd035c3dab9f6d789f48986eb608fac5f8636dbff7e433f22ef36214b7cfc76e

2 Input
1 Outputs
  • fd035c3dab9f6d789f48986eb608fac5f8636dbff7e433f22ef36214b7cfc76e:0
  • value  2593292
    address  35HNqCMJYaUJdEHPbrntry1Rkuw47TPxtB